Job Summary

The Production Technician – Medical Device is responsible for manufacturing, assembling, and packaging medical device products in compliance with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) and Good Documentation Practices (GDP). This entry-level role follows standard operating procedures, safety guidelines, and regulatory requirements while performing tasks in a cleanroom or production environment. The Production Technician ensures product quality, maintains a clean work area, and supports production operations as needed.

Job Responsibilities
  • Perform one or more functions on assembly lines, including washing components or equipment, wrapping for sterilization, assembling or gluing components, packaging and sealing devices, preparing devices for sterilization, and final labeling or packaging.
  • Operate general production equipment such as sealers, autoclaves, and stir plates.
  • Receive and distribute supplies to production areas as needed.
  • Maintain cleanliness of the production area in accordance with GMP standards.
  • Adhere to safety protocols and w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) at all times.
  • Follow rigorous quality standards, standard operating procedures (SOPs), and cGMP requirements.
  • Complete required training in a timely manner.
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.
